Barnes & Thornburg seeks a Patent Agent or Technical Specialist with a strong background in deep AI concepts to support our growing needs across multiple practices. We offer the opportunity to work on innovative projects in artificial intelligence within a collaborative team environment focused on next-generation technology. This position can be based in either our Chicago, Indianapolis, or Minneapolis offices, and recent graduates of local schools are strongly encouraged to apply.

Qualifications

1.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or Computer Engineering; a Master’s degree is preferred

2. Prior coursework or practical experience (two to three years preferred) in deep AI is a significant asset, technical capability is our highest priority

3. Must demonstrate strong academic achievement, initiative, good character, and interpersonal skills

4. Registered to practice before the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office, or intent to sit for the patent bar within 12 months of being hired as a technical specialist

Responsibilities

1. Assist with the preparation and prosecution of U.S. and foreign patent applications in technology-driven industries

2. Support the development and management of patent portfolios

3. Conduct technical research and analysis related to inventions, prior art, and patentability

4. Communicate technical concepts clearly for legal documentation and correspondence

5. Collaborate with attorneys, clients and inventors to understand and protect innovative ideas

6. Stay current on advancements in deep AI concepts, including review of relevant white papers
